The Flood Advisory continues for the following rivers in South
Carolina...
Congaree River At Congaree River at Columbia affecting Lexington
and Richland Counties.
*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ues.
* WHERE...Congaree River at Congaree River at Columbia.
* WHEN...Until early Saturday afternoon.
* IMPACTS...At 10.0 feet, Flooding occurs in flood prone areas near
and downstream from Columbia. Flooding also occurs on parts of the
Cayce and West Columbia river walk.
At 13.0 feet, Flooding occurs in flood prone areas near and
downstream from Columbia. Flooding also occurs over much of the
Cayce and West Columbia river walk.
At 14.0 feet, Roads in low lying areas and swampland downstream
from Columbia become flooded. Most of the Cayce and West Columbia
river walk is flooded.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 1:00 PM EDT Tuesday the stage was 6.1 feet.
- Bankfull stage is 19.0 feet.
- Forecast...The river is expected to rise to a crest of 14.3
feet tomorrow evening.
- Action stage is 10.0 feet.
- Flood stage is 19.0 feet.
